What is BIS Certification?
The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S) is the national standards body of India, established under the BIS Act, 2016. BIS certification ensures that a product complies with the standards prescribed by BIS for quality, reliability, and safety. It is mandatory for a wide range of products in sectors such as electronics, electricals, cement, toys, kitchen appliances, and steel products.
Products that hold BIS certification gain a Standard Mark (ISI Mark or CRS Mark), which signals compliance with Indian safety and performance standards.
Types of BIS Certification
There are multiple categories of BIS certification depending on the type of product and its requirements.
1. ISI Certification Scheme
The ISI Mark certification is one of the most recognized marks in India. It is mandatory for products such as cement, packaged drinking water, LPG cylinders, automotive components, and electrical appliances. This certification ensures that products meet Indian Standards for safety and performance.
2. Compulsory Registration Scheme (CRS)
The CRS scheme was introduced by the Ministry of Electronics and Information Technology (MeitY) and applies primarily to electronic and IT products. Manufacturers must get their products registered with BIS before selling them in India. Products such as LED lights, laptops, tablets, and smartwatches fall under this category.
3. Foreign Manufacturers Certification Scheme (FMCS)
This scheme enables foreign manufacturers to obtain BIS certification for products they export to India. It ensures that overseas products also comply with Indian standards.
4. ECO Mark Scheme
The ECO Mark is given to environmentally friendly products that conform to prescribed standards under both quality and ecological aspects. Products such as detergents, paints, food items, and packaging materials can obtain this mark.
Why BIS Certification is Important for Businesses
Obtaining a BIS certification is not just about meeting regulatory obligations; it brings several benefits to businesses:
-
Market Access: BIS certification is mandatory for selling specific products in the Indian market. Without it, manufacturers cannot legally sell or distribute their goods.
-
Consumer Trust: Products with the ISI or CRS Mark assure customers of quality and safety, increasing brand credibility.
-
Reduced Risk: Compliance with BIS standards minimizes product recalls, defects, and safety issues.
-
Export Opportunities: International businesses looking to enter the Indian market must obtain BIS certification, which opens opportunities in one of the fastest-growing economies.
-
Government Recognition: Certified products enjoy better acceptance in government tenders and projects.
Step-by-Step Process for BIS Certification
Securing BIS certification involves several steps, and it can be complex for first-time applicants. Below is a detailed outline:
1. Determine Applicable Standard
The first step is identifying the relevant Indian Standard (IS code) for your product. Each product category has a designated IS code that specifies its technical requirements.
2. Application Submission
Applicants must submit an online application via the BIS portal. The application must include details of the product, manufacturing unit, technical specifications, and supporting documents.
3. Documentation
The essential documents include:
-
Factory license and location details
-
Manufacturing process flowchart
-
List of machinery and equipment
-
Quality control manual
-
Test reports from BIS-recognized labs
4. Testing of Product
Products must be tested at a BIS-approved laboratory. The test results determine whether the product complies with the applicable Indian Standard.
5. Factory Inspection
BIS officials conduct an on-site factory inspection to assess production capability, quality systems, and compliance with standards.
6. Grant of License
Once the documents, test reports, and inspection reports are satisfactory, BIS issues the license. Manufacturers can then use the ISI Mark or CRS Mark on their products.
Documents Required for BIS Certification
The documentation process plays a crucial role in obtaining BIS certification. Some of the commonly required documents include:
-
Completed BIS application form
-
Business registration proof (Company Incorporation Certificate)
-
Factory license copy
-
ISO 9001 certificate (if available)
-
Test report of product from BIS-recognized lab
-
Manufacturing layout and process details
-
List of raw materials and suppliers
-
Identity proof of authorized signatory
Validity and Renewal of BIS Certification
BIS certification is generally valid for two years and can be renewed by submitting renewal applications before the expiry date. Renewal requires:
-
Updated test reports
-
Payment of renewal fees
-
Updated compliance documents
Timely renewal ensures uninterrupted use of the BIS Standard Mark on products.
Challenges in Obtaining BIS Certification
While BIS certification ensures credibility, businesses often face hurdles during the process:
-
Complex Documentation: Incorrect or incomplete paperwork leads to delays.
-
Testing Delays: Product testing at BIS-approved labs can take significant time.
-
Inspection Difficulties: Factories must maintain strict compliance, which requires investment in quality systems.
-
Regulatory Updates: Frequent changes in BIS standards can create confusion among manufacturers.
